Автоматизация

Автоматизация расписания тренировок в клубе с n8n и Bitrix24

Автоматизация расписания тренировок в клубе с n8n и Bitrix24

Представьте себе: вы только что получили сообщение от клиента, который отменил подписку на ваши услуги, потому что в вашем спортивном клубе постоянно путаются в расписании. Знакомо? Вы не одиноки. Более 70% спортивных клубов теряют клиентов из-за неэффективного управления расписанием тренировок. Каждый день ваши администраторы тратят часы на ручное обновление графиков, исправление ошибок и общение с недовольными клиентами. Все это не только отнимает время, но и бьет по кошельку.

Возможно, вы уже задумывались о переменах, которые помогут улучшить клиентский сервис и снизить операционные затраты. Но как это сделать, не нанося ущерб бизнесу и без серьезных вложений? Решение ближе, чем кажется. Что если я скажу вам, что существует способ автоматизации, который позволит вашему персоналу сосредоточиться на главном — заботе о клиентах, а не на рутинных задачах? Оставайтесь с нами, чтобы узнать, как Bitrix24 и n8n могут стать вашими лучшими помощниками в этом деле.

Почему это критично (цифры и детали)

Спортивным клубам часто приходится решать проблемы с управлением расписанием тренировок и других мероприятий. По данным исследований, до 30% клиентов могут уйти из-за неэффективного планирования. Сбои в расписании, задержки в уведомлениях и несоответствия в данных вызывают недовольство у клиентов и ведут к потере доходов.

Эта проблема особенно актуальна для клубов среднего размера (20-50 сотрудников), где ресурсов для полного ручного управления расписанием может не хватать. Введение автоматизации позволяет сократить время на управление расписанием на 50%, что в свою очередь улучшает качество обслуживания клиентов и снижает вероятность ошибок.

Наши меры (архитектура решения)

Наша цель - автоматизировать процесс составления и обновления расписания тренировок, а также уведомлений клиентов о любых изменениях с помощью Telegram-бота. Мы планируем использовать такие инструменты, как Bitrix24, n8n, OpenAI/GPT, Telegram Bot API, Google Sheets и Make.com.

Вот как устроено наше решение:

  • Данные о тренировках из Google Sheets передаются в Bitrix24 для создания и обновления событий.
  • Изменения в Bitrix24 становятся триггерами для n8n, который рассылает уведомления через Telegram Bot API.
  • Все действия фиксируются в Google Sheets для контроля и анализа.

Шаг 1: Настройка Google Sheets и Webhook

Начнем с настройки Google Sheets для хранения расписания тренировок. Создайте таблицу с колонками для времени, даты, типа тренировки и комментариев. Это облегчит интеграцию с другими сервисами.

Затем настройте Webhook в n8n для отслеживания изменений в Google Sheets. Это позволит автоматически запускать обновление расписания в Bitrix24 при изменениях в таблице.

(скриншот: пример таблицы в Google Sheets)

Шаг 2: Интеграция n8n с Bitrix24

Следующий этап - интеграция n8n с Bitrix24. Убедитесь, что у вас есть доступ к API Bitrix24 и все необходимые разрешения. Создайте новый поток в n8n, который будет получать данные из Webhook и отправлять запросы для создания или обновления событий в Bitrix24.


{
  "nodes": [
    {
      "name": "Webhook",
      "type": "n8n-nodes-base.webhook",
      "parameters": {
        "path": "update-schedule",
        "httpMethod": "POST"
      }
    },
    {
      "name": "Bitrix24",
      "type": "custom-bitrix24-node",
      "parameters": {
        "operation": "createOrUpdateEvent",
        "calendarId": "your_calendar_id"
      }
    }
  ],
  "connections": {
    "Webhook": {
      "main": [
        [
          {
            "node": "Bitrix24",
            "type": "main",
            "index": 0
          }
        ]
      ]
    }
  }
}

(скриншот: интерфейс n8n с настройками интеграции)

Шаг 3: Настройка уведомлений через Telegram Bot API

Далее мы настраиваем отправку уведомлений клиентам через Telegram Bot API. Создайте Telegram-бота и получите токен для работы с API. В n8n добавьте новый узел для отправки сообщений клиентам при обновлении расписания.

Используйте endpoint `https://api.telegram.org/bot[Your_Token]/sendMessage` для отправки уведомлений. Проверьте наличие списка ID чатов клиентов для отправки сообщений.


{
  "nodes": [
    {
      "name": "Send Telegram Message",
      "type": "n8n-nodes-base.telegram",
      "parameters": {
        "chatId": "your_chat_id",
        "text": "Расписание тренировок обновлено!"
      }
    }
  ]
}

(скриншот: настройка узла Telegram в n8n)

Шаг 4: Логирование действий в Google Sheets

И, наконец, настройка логирования всех действий в Google Sheets. Это позволит контролировать и фиксировать все изменения в расписании. Используйте Google Sheets API, чтобы записывать действия в отдельный лист, где будут фиксироваться все изменения.


{
  "nodes": [
    {
      "name": "Google Sheets",
      "type": "n8n-nodes-base.googleSheets",
      "parameters": {
        "operation": "append",
        "sheetId": "your_spreadsheet_id",
        "range": "Log!A1",
        "valueInputMode": "RAW",
        "values": [
          [
            "Дата",
            "Время",
            "Действие",
            "Комментарий"
          ]
        ]
      }
    }
  ]
}

(скриншот: пример лога в Google Sheets)

Возникающие трудности и их решение

В процессе внедрения системы могут возникнуть следующие трудности:

  • Проблемы с авторизацией: Убедитесь, что все OAuth токены для используемых API настроены корректно. Проверьте необходимые разрешения.
  • Ошибки при парсинге данных: Форматы даты и времени лучше согласовать между всеми системами. Стандартные форматы ISO помогут избежать проблем.
  • Лимиты API: Отслеживайте количество запросов, распределяйте нагрузку и оптимизируйте запросы, чтобы не превышать лимиты.
  • Синхронизация данных: Используйте контроль версий и временные метки, чтобы избежать рассинхронизации между Google Sheets и Bitrix24.

Метрики: как оценить эффективность

Для анализа эффективности внедрения системы мы рекомендуем следующие метрики:

  • Время обработки изменений: Среднее время от изменения в Google Sheets до уведомления клиента. Цель - менее 5 минут.
  • Количество ошибок: Снижение числа ошибок в расписании на 50% в первые три месяца.
  • Удовлетворенность клиентов: Повышение уровня удовлетворенности, измеряемое через опросы и отзывы.
  • Сохранение клиентов: Увеличение удержания клиентов на 30% благодаря улучшенному сервису.

Анализируйте эти метрики регулярно, чтобы оценить и скорректировать систему. Это поможет поддерживать высокое качество обслуживания и снижать риски.

Что делать прямо сейчас

Чтобы начать путь к автоматизации управления расписанием в вашем спортивном клубе, выполните следующие шаги:

  1. Оцените текущие процессы: Изучите, как в настоящее время происходит управление расписанием, и определите слабые места.
  2. Определите цели: Решите, какие конкретные метрики и результаты вы хотите достичь с помощью автоматизации.
  3. Изучите возможности Bitrix24 и n8n: Ознакомьтесь с функционалом этих инструментов и представьте, как они могут быть интегрированы в ваши процессы.
  4. Планируйте внедрение: Составьте план действий с учетом необходимых ресурсов, временных рамок и потенциальных трудностей.

Когда зовут нас

Если вам нужна помощь в интеграции или вы хотите обсудить возможности автоматизации подробнее, команда FlowFrame всегда на связи. Наш AI-бот на сайте готов назначить для вас консультацию в удобное время — просто зайдите и оставьте заявку.

AI-консультант

Расскажи задачу — бот переведёт на язык решения

Опиши ситуацию обычными словами. Бот сам задаст уточняющие вопросы. Понимает русский, английский и испанский.

FlowFrame AI · онлайн
обычно отвечает за 5 секунд
Без обязательств. Не передаём данные третьим лицам.
Оставить заявку

Заполни форму — перезвоним в течение часа

В рабочие часы — за 30 минут. Никаких автоответов и долгих анкет: имя, телефон, и мы сами уточним остальное.

Никакого спама. Не передаём данные третьим лицам.